CRICKET.
PLAY IN ENGLAND. By Telegraph-—Press Assn Copyright. Received August 4, 10.45 p.m. Lomlon, August 3. ' Though dismissed on Saturday for twentytwo Gloucestershire beat Somerset by four wickets. "Townsend made 84 in 7ii minutes on a difficulty pitch. His score included fourteen fours. Holmes, playing against Lancashire, for the .second time, made 111, not out. He is the first batsman this season to make two centuries in one match. Spooner again made 63, being top scorer in both innings against Derbyshire. Howell took T wickets for 35 runs.—Aus.-N.Z.
